flip 21 wrote:
No Way... the X-T30 has mic input but no fully articulated LCD... It also records video in H264, not H265, like the NX500 and has less Megapixeis. Better go wit Sony.
There are a lot of Sony haters here, but Sony is the only brand that gave us decent 4K, with good AF, and finally a 180º LCD:
The Sony A6400 body is nice, but the Sony E-mount lenses are lacking particularly compared to Fuji's. The good are not that many and on average they aren't as good.
I could only wish one day Sony: 1- gives LOSLESS RAW (A6400 still does lossy raw- another benefit for Fuji over Sony). 2- redoes some of their lenses in their line up to be better and 3- does a few more *good* e-mount lenses.
